Seamless Hydraulic Cylinder Tubes
Seamless hydraulic cylinder tubes are one of the most common types used in the industry. These tubes are manufactured without any weld seams, which makes them stronger and more reliable compared to welded tubes. The seamless manufacturing process involves piercing a solid billet of steel to create a hollow tube. This results in a tube with a uniform wall thickness and a smooth inner surface, which is essential for the efficient operation of hydraulic cylinders.
One of the key advantages of seamless hydraulic cylinder tubes is their high strength and durability. They can withstand high pressures and are less prone to leakage compared to welded tubes. This makes them ideal for applications where reliability and safety are of utmost importance, such as in heavy machinery and hydraulic systems.
Seamless tubes also offer excellent corrosion resistance, especially when made from high-quality stainless steel or alloy steel. This makes them suitable for use in harsh environments, such as marine and offshore applications.
The applications of seamless hydraulic cylinder tubes are vast and varied. They are commonly used in hydraulic cylinders for construction equipment, such as excavators, bulldozers, and cranes. They are also used in industrial machinery, such as presses, injection molding machines, and hydraulic power units.
Welded Hydraulic Cylinder Tubes
Welded hydraulic cylinder tubes are another popular type of tube used in the industry. These tubes are manufactured by welding a flat strip of steel into a cylindrical shape. The welding process can be done using various methods, such as submerged arc welding (SAW), electric resistance welding (ERW), or gas tungsten arc welding (GTAW).
One of the main advantages of welded hydraulic cylinder tubes is their cost-effectiveness. They are generally less expensive to manufacture compared to seamless tubes, which makes them a popular choice for applications where cost is a major consideration.
Welded tubes can also be customized to meet specific requirements. They can be produced in a wide range of sizes and wall thicknesses, and can be made from different types of steel, depending on the application.
However, welded tubes have some limitations compared to seamless tubes. The weld seam can be a potential weak point, especially under high pressures. This can increase the risk of leakage and failure. To overcome this, welded tubes are often subjected to additional heat treatment and testing to ensure their quality and reliability.
Welded hydraulic cylinder tubes are commonly used in applications where the pressure requirements are relatively low, such as in agricultural machinery, small hydraulic systems, and some automotive applications.


Cold Drawn Hydraulic Cylinder Tubes
Cold drawn hydraulic cylinder tubes are produced by drawing a tube through a die at room temperature. This process helps to improve the dimensional accuracy and surface finish of the tube. Cold drawn tubes have a smooth inner and outer surface, which reduces friction and wear in hydraulic cylinders.
One of the main advantages of cold drawn hydraulic cylinder tubes is their high precision. They can be produced with tight tolerances, which is essential for the proper functioning of hydraulic cylinders. This makes them suitable for applications where accuracy and performance are critical, such as in aerospace and precision machinery.
Cold drawn tubes also have improved mechanical properties compared to other types of tubes. They are stronger and more ductile, which allows them to withstand high stresses and strains without cracking or breaking.
The applications of cold drawn hydraulic cylinder tubes include aerospace components, hydraulic cylinders for high-performance machinery, and precision instruments.
Hot Rolled Hydraulic Cylinder Tubes
Hot rolled hydraulic cylinder tubes are manufactured by heating a billet of steel to a high temperature and then rolling it into a tube shape. This process is relatively simple and cost-effective, and can produce tubes in large quantities.
Hot rolled tubes have a rough surface finish compared to cold drawn tubes. However, they are still suitable for many applications where surface finish is not a critical factor.
One of the advantages of hot rolled hydraulic cylinder tubes is their high strength. They can withstand high pressures and are suitable for use in heavy-duty applications, such as in construction equipment and industrial machinery.
Hot rolled tubes are commonly used in hydraulic cylinders for large-scale construction projects, mining equipment, and heavy machinery.
Aluminium Alloy Pneumatic Cylinder Tube
In addition to steel tubes, aluminium alloy pneumatic cylinder tubes are also widely used in certain applications. Aluminium Alloy Pneumatic Cylinder Tube offer several advantages, such as lightweight, corrosion resistance, and good thermal conductivity.
Aluminium alloy tubes are much lighter than steel tubes, which makes them ideal for applications where weight is a concern, such as in aerospace and automotive industries. They also have excellent corrosion resistance, especially in marine and outdoor environments.
The thermal conductivity of aluminium alloy tubes is higher than that of steel tubes, which allows for better heat dissipation in hydraulic cylinders. This can improve the performance and reliability of the cylinders, especially in high-temperature applications.
Aluminium alloy pneumatic cylinder tubes are commonly used in pneumatic systems, such as in automation equipment, robotics, and some automotive components.
